Output e17841ca57004c663157122ddcd0a5e70014d73b8813ac90a215b2499d51aa2e:1

value
1352269283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2aa421a14489a276a7ef90e1891337341b8c93a OP_EQUAL
address
3Pp7QiQ443N8UsYkrrbAY87dsvYyoZVxye
transaction
e17841ca57004c663157122ddcd0a5e70014d73b8813ac90a215b2499d51aa2e
spent
true